Helpful Tips:
To test the rising of yeast dough: The dough is doubled when two fingertips pressed 1/2 inch into it leaves dents that remain. If dents fill in quickly, let rise 15 minutes longer and test again.

Kool-Aid Pie

Stuff you will need before you start: one graham cracker pie crust, hand mixer, mixing bowl, measuring cup, large spoon.

Ingredients

1 can evaporated milk
1 cup of sugar
1 package Kool Aid your favorite flavor
1 Graham cracker pie crust

Directions

Freeze milk in can until slushy about 35-45 minutes, shake can you should hear a slushy sound. Open slushy milk and scoop or pour in to mixing bowl. Beat with hand mixer until it stands in soft peaks. Milk should be very fluffy and when you lift the beaters out of the milk it should look like little mountains with the peaks folded over. Add sugar to milk and mix well using the hand mixer. Mix in Kool-Aid and pour into piecrust. Place pie in freezer and freeze until firm. About 3-4 hours. To serve cut into slices and garnish with fresh mint leaves or fresh fruit to match Kool-Aid flavor like orange Kool-Aid top with orange slice, or lime Kool-Aid top with fresh lime slice. Mint leaves go well with punch flavor or lemonade. Fresh blueberries go well with blueberry Kool-Aid.

Helpful Tips:
Many different kinds of fat butter, margarine, shortening, salad oil or lard are added to bread dough to improve flavor and make the dough stretch more easily. The bread will have a tender crumb and stays soft longer.
